Long Island, NY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Long Island?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Long Island | $2,845 | $1,000 | $8,000 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Long Island | $3,058 | $1,300 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Long Island | $3,798 | $1,800 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Long Island | $4,879 | $2,421 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Long Island | $4,539 | $1,608 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Long Island | $42,750 | $5,500 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Long Island | $5,400 | $5,000 | $6,000 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Long Island
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Long Island?
Actualmente hay 22,363 Apartamentos Estudios en Long Island con alquileres que van desde $1,000 hasta $8,000, con un precio medio de $2,845.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Long Island?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Long Island varian entre $1,300 y $32,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,058
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Long Island?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Long Island van desde $1,800 hasta $40,000.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$3,798
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Long Island?
En estos momentos hay 4,151 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Long Island en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$2,421 y $36,000 - con una media de $4,879 para el lugar.
